About This Item

Edinburgh: Oliver and Boyd, 1960. 254pp, 255 photographs with 15 in colour. A study of coastal birdlife of Britain and Scandinavia with accurate descriptions of each species. D.j. as usual a little frayed to the very edges in parts. A nice copy otherwise. 1st edition. green cloth. Fine/Very Good, edges Chipped. 4to - over 9¾" - 12" tall.
